Fortunearia
''Fortunearia'' is a monotypic genus of flowering plants belonging to the family Hamamelidaceae. It just contains one species, ''Fortunearia sinensis'' Rehder & E.H.Wilson, a shrub or tree native to southern and north-central China. Robert Fortune
Robert Fortune (16 September 1812 – 13 April 1880) was a Scottish botanist, plant hunter and traveller, best known for introducing around 250 new ornamental plants, mainly from China, but also Japan, into the gardens of Britain, Australia, and North America. He also played a role in the development of the tea industry in India in the 19th century. He also imported Japanese chestnuts into the United States, which led to the introduction of chestnut blight to the country 24 years after his death. Life Fortune was born in 1812 in the small settlement or "fermtoun" of Kelloe in the parish of Edrom, Berwickshire. After completing his apprenticeship, he was then employed at Moredun House, just to the south of Edinburgh, before then moving on to the Royal Botanic Garden Edinburgh. In 1840, he and his family moved to London to take up a position at the Horticultural Society of London's garden at Chiswick. Hamamelidaceae
Hamamelidaceae, commonly referred to as the witch-hazel family, is a family of flowering plants in the order Saxifragales. The clade consists of shrubs and small trees positioned within the woody clade of the core Saxifragales. An earlier system, the Cronquist system, recognized Hamamelidaceae in the Hamamelidales order. Description The Hamamelidaceae are distinguishable from other families in the Saxifragales due to the range of floral characteristics that are generally uniform though all genera. Uniform characteristics include stipules borne on stems with leaves often 2-ranked. Genera usually have a two carpel gynoecium, although some species show variation. Other characteristics include a multicellular stigma, with shallow papillae or ridges. Alfred Rehder
Alfred Rehder (4 September 1863 in Waldenburg, Saxony – 25 July 1949 in Jamaica Plain, Massachusetts) was a German-American botanical taxonomist and dendrologist who worked at the Arnold Arboretum of Harvard University. He is generally regarded as the foremost dendrologist of his generation. Life Georg Alfred Rehder was born in the castle of Waldenburg to Thekla née Schmidt (1839–1897) and Paul Julius Rehder (1833–1917), the superintendent of parks and gardens of the principality of Schönburg-Waldenburg. Through his father, Rehder was introduced to the gardening profession. On his mother's side of the family, Rehder was likely descended from Henry, Duke of Anhalt-Köthen (1778–1847). Rehder broke off his attendance at the gymnasium in Zwickau in 1881 and did not pursue university studies, instead working for three years as an apprentice under the tutelage of his father. Monotypic
In biology, a monotypic taxon is a taxonomic group (taxon) that contains only one immediately subordinate taxon. A monotypic species is one that does not include subspecies or smaller, infraspecific taxa. In the case of genera, the term "unispecific" or "monospecific" is sometimes preferred. In botanical nomenclature, a monotypic genus is a genus in the special case where a genus and a single species are simultaneously described. Theoretical implications Monotypic taxa present several important theoretical challenges in biological classification. One key issue is known as "Gregg's Paradox": if a single species is the only member of multiple hierarchical levels (for example, being the only species in its genus, which is the only genus in its family), then each level needs a distinct definition to maintain logical structure. Flowering Plant
Flowering plants are plants that bear flowers and fruits, and form the clade Angiospermae (). The term angiosperm is derived from the Ancient Greek, Greek words (; 'container, vessel') and (; 'seed'), meaning that the seeds are enclosed within a fruit. The group was formerly called Magnoliophyta. Angiosperms are by far the most diverse group of Embryophyte, land plants with 64 Order (biology), orders, 416 Family (biology), families, approximately 13,000 known Genus, genera and 300,000 known species. They include all forbs (flowering plants without a woody Plant stem, stem), grasses and grass-like plants, a vast majority of broad-leaved trees, shrubs and vines, and most aquatic plants. Angiosperms are distinguished from the other major seed plant clade, the gymnosperms, by having flowers, xylem consisting of vessel elements instead of tracheids, endosperm within their seeds, and fruits that completely envelop the seeds. Binomial Nomenclature
In taxonomy, binomial nomenclature ("two-term naming system"), also called binary nomenclature, is a formal system of naming species of living things by giving each a name composed of two parts, both of which use Latin grammatical forms, although they can be based on words from other languages. Such a name is called a binomial name (often shortened to just "binomial"), a binomen, name, or a scientific name; more informally, it is also called a Latin name. In the International Code of Zoological Nomenclature (ICZN), the system is also called nomenclature, with an "n" before the "al" in "binominal", which is a typographic error, meaning "two-name naming system". The first part of the name – the '' generic name'' – identifies the genus to which the species belongs, whereas the second part – the specific name or specific epithet – distinguishes the species within the genus. Endemic Flora Of China
Endemism is the state of a species being found only in a single defined geographic location, such as an island, state, nation, country or other defined zone; organisms that are Indigenous (ecology), indigenous to a place are not endemic to it if they are also found elsewhere. For example, the Cape sugarbird is found exclusively in southwestern South Africa and is therefore said to be ''endemic'' to that particular part of the world. An endemic species can also be referred to as an ''endemism'' or, in scientific literature, as an ''endemite''. Similarly, many species found in the Western ghats of India are examples of endemism. Endemism is an important concept in conservation biology for measuring biodiversity in a particular place and evaluating the risk of extinction for species. Flora Of North-Central China
Flora (: floras or florae) is all the plant life present in a particular region or time, generally the naturally occurring ( indigenous) native plants. The corresponding term for animals is ''fauna'', and for fungi, it is ''funga''. Sometimes bacteria and fungi are also referred to as flora as in the terms ''gut flora'' or ''skin flora'' for purposes of specificity. Etymology The word "flora" comes from the Latin name of Flora, the goddess of plants, flowers, and fertility in Roman mythology. The technical term "flora" is then derived from a metonymy of this goddess at the end of the sixteenth century. It was first used in poetry to denote the natural vegetation of an area, but soon also assumed the meaning of a work cataloguing such vegetation. Moreover, "Flora" was used to refer to the flowers of an artificial garden in the seventeenth century. Plants Described In 1913
Plants are the eukaryotes that form the kingdom Plantae; they are predominantly photosynthetic. This means that they obtain their energy from sunlight, using chloroplasts derived from endosymbiosis with cyanobacteria to produce sugars from carbon dioxide and water, using the green pigment chlorophyll. Exceptions are parasitic plants that have lost the genes for chlorophyll and photosynthesis, and obtain their energy from other plants or fungi. Most plants are multicellular, except for some green algae. Historically, as in Aristotle's biology, the plant kingdom encompassed all living things that were not animals, and included algae and fungi. Definitions have narrowed since then; current definitions exclude fungi and some of the algae.
